The fund invests at least 80% of its net assets (plus any borrowings for investment purposes) in stocks of companies located in emerging market countries. It seeks to invest in stocks that, in the opinion of the Adviser, sell at a substantial discount to their intrinsic value but have solid long-term prospects. The fund may also invest in real estate investment trusts ("REITs"), including foreign real estate companies operating in emerging markets.
